OverviewA beautifully designed activity book filled with fascinating garden experiments With 80 experiments for the whole family to discover and enjoy,The Pocket Book of Garden Experiments contains easy-to-follow instructions for activities that will stretch your imagination and bring out your inner scientist. - Make an ecosystem in a jar - Find out why leaves change colour - Turn potatoes into slime - Calculate the heights of trees - Make a sound map of your garden Each experiment takes inspiration from the natural world and the fascinating things that live in it. Fantastic FactsReviewsWith 80 experiments for the whole family to discover and enjoy, this title will stretch your imagination and bring out your inner scientist [...] a great book to get children interested in the great outdoors. * Grow Your Own * Author InformationHelen Pilcher is a science writer and comedian, with a PhD in stem cell biology and years of stand-up comedy under her belt. Helen has worked as a freelance writer for the last 12 years, and she has written for the Guardian, New Scientist, BBC online, BBC Wildlife and Nature, for which she was formerly a reporter. Helen's previous book for Bloomsbury Sigma, Bring Back the King, was Radio 2 ‘Fact not Fiction’ book of the week; it was described by comedian Sara Pascoe as ‘science at its funniest’. @HelenPilcher1 Tab Content 6Author Website:Countries AvailableAll regions |
